The "Incl DLC" portion of this update is arguably its most important feature. By December 2019, Capcom had finished rolling out both its free post-launch content and its paid deluxe edition cosmetics. This specific update rolled everything into one cohesive package.

The 2019 version retains compatibility with thousands of community-made mods—ranging from cosmetic costume swaps to randomizers—that were broken by the later next-gen engine overhaul. Because of this, the v20191218 milestone remains highly sought after by preservationists who want to play the game exactly as it was perfected during its core launch year.
